The room is dark, there are three people in the room, man typing on a computer terminal connected to a strange machine, a woman in full body armor carrying her helmet, and another man similarly clad holding his helmet. Every minute or so there is a loud boom followed by vibrations that drops dust round the room.
"Colonel, the machine is ready. Please step on the pad." The man on the terminal grunts. She gets on the pad and puts on her helmet, twisting valves that make a hiss when ever she touches them.
"Alright, lets run a diagnostics test on your suit." The man in armor rises his wrist and a menu appears.
"Microphone voice mask, Operational. Suit inflation to hide gender, Pressure is optimal. Assisted Targeting, Oper..."
"Come on, stop staling. You know I have to do this." The voice is low and metallic due to the suit, Her figure is now more manly and less curvy. The man sighs.
"Yes, I know... It still stings every now and then ya' know." He replies rubbing his forehead. She chuckles as she looks at the man at the terminal.
"Hit it." The pad she is on has several pylons that begin to light up and spin. Faster and faster they went, there was a bright flash and she was gone.
"Do you think it worked?" The man in the armor asked, fear in his voice.
"I don't know, we can only ho..." He is interrupted by another armor clad man opening the door.
"Sirs, There are several platoons of Red Heads headed this way!"
"We never get a break, do we Vic?" The armored man said with a smile as he put his helmet on and readied his rifle.
"No, Gar. We don't." The man at the terminal replied, loading his cannon.
